Chimay Castle

A castle above the Eau Blanche held by the Princes de Chimay, with a small nineteenth-century theatre inside.

Chimay castle stands on a rock above the Eau Blanche at the edge of the town and has belonged to the same family since the fifteenth century, rebuilt several times and substantially after a fire in 1935. Its most unusual room is the theatre: a small gilded auditorium of 1863 modelled on the one at Fontainebleau, built for Marie de Caraman-Chimay and still used for concerts, seating a few hundred. The interiors also hold portraits and furniture connected with Madame Tallien, a figure of the French revolutionary period who became Princess of Chimay. The town below is the centre of a region known for Trappist beer and cheese made at the abbey of Scourmont a few kilometres away, with a visitor centre there.

When to go

April to October; opening is seasonal with guided tours at set times. Two hours. Concerts are held in the theatre through the year. Check the tour schedule before travelling.

Honest expectations

Access is by guided tour only, at set times, in French. Much of the interior is post-1935 reconstruction. The abbey itself is enclosed and only the visitor centre is open. Public transport to Chimay is slow.

Nearby

Scourmont abbey and its visitor centre are south; the Eau d'Heure lakes lie east.
